PGLU Extends Additional Help to Victims of Taal Volcano Eruption

By: Rafael C. Mosuela, GPC-SP | Photo By: Jefferson Lorenzo, OPG-MPIU | Date: January 30, 2020


La Union Provincial Disaster Risk Reduction and Management Officer Aureliano Rulloda III leads the turning over of the Php300,000.00 cash aid and 1,000 abel blankets of the Provincial Government of La Union to Batangas Gov. Hermilando Ingco Mandanas for the victims of the Taal Volcano Eruption in the Province of Batangas on January 30, 2020.

The 22nd Sangguniang Panlalawigan (SP) of La Union approved the request of the Gov. Francisco Emmanuel “Pacoy” R. Ortega III granting an emergency purchase of 1,000 pieces of abel blankets to be donated to the victims of the Taal Volcano eruption in the Province of Batangas during their session on January 21, 2020.

It can be recalled that the Provincial Government of La Union has extended Php300,00.00 as relief aid to displaced residents of Batangas province due to the Taal Volcano eruption through SP Resolution No. 071-2020.

Board Member Jennifer Mosuela, the author of the resolution, said that the eruption of the Taal Volcano caused severe and massive damages on agriculture, infrastructure, livestock and livelihood including loss of lives of the people of the province. She added that the purchase of said relief assistance will surely provide support to areas, communities and families affected by the eruption.

In an interview, Gov. Pacoy encouraged all the people of La Union to keep on praying for the safety of the people of Batangas that they may be protected from the scourge of the eruption.
